在当前商业活动节奏迅猛的背景下,OA办公系统对企业提高工作效率、改善管理至关重要。其开发涉及众多因素,下面我们逐一探讨。
需求了解
企业在部署OA系统之前,需清晰界定自身需求。这涉及到与各科室员工进行细致交流,掌握工作流程。以某制造业为例,通过交流发现,车间管理与物流配送环节亟需特定功能。在调研过程中,需留意搜集用户需求的细节,确保开发出的系统能够满足实际需求,从而避免资源的不必要浪费。
明白企业目前的管理架构、运营步骤以及数据管理方法同样关键。各行各业各有其特点,比如互联网公司强调团队配合与信息流通,而金融机构则更重视数据保护与法规遵循。
功能规划
OA系统的核心是文档管理。这项功能使企业能够对文件进行有序存放,员工能够轻松搜索和共享资料。比如,某家大公司运用文档管理,将各类报告集中存储,便于快速查找,显著提升了工作效率。
工作流程管理方面,它能帮助实现审批流程的自动化,比如请假、报销等事务。一家公司采纳了这个功能,审批所需时间从原先的一周减少到三天,有效提升了工作效率。
系统设计
系统架构需确保其扩展与稳固。恰当的架构设计使得系统能够随着企业成长而灵活应对新需求。举例来说,通过实施分层设计,将业务处理与数据存储分开,有利于未来功能的扩展。
界面设计同样不可小觑。一个友好的界面有助于提升用户的使用感受,使员工更乐意使用该系统。比如,某款OA系统采用了清晰易懂的操作界面,使得新员工能迅速掌握操作方法,进而激发了他们的工作热情。
技术选用
系统的用户界面与交互体验受前端技术影响。HTML5与CSS3技术能打造出既现代又灵活的界面。以某OA办公系统的H5开发为例,它运用了Vue.js前端框架,从而达到了顺畅的交互效果和优质的视觉呈现。
企业规模和业务需求是选择后端技术的关键因素。Java因其性能稳定和扩展性佳,特别适合大型企业使用。以某跨国公司为例,他们就是用Java来开发OA系统,该系统承载了众多业务数据,并能应对高频率的访问需求。
应用搭建
构建OA办公系统需注意其兼容性。这要求系统能够与公司现有的软件平台实现无障碍连接,比如财务管理系统、ERP平台等。比如,某公司在搭建OA系统时,成功与现有的财务软件相连接,从而实现了财务审批流程的自动化和数据信息的自动交换。
需重视个性化服务。企业各有其特定需求,例如某教育单位便定制了网络教学资源及课程安排的解决方案,这满足了它们的特别要求。
网站开发
开发OA办公网站时,必须重视其安全性。需运用安全协议和加密手段,确保企业信息不外泄。比如,对用户登录和数据传输等关键环节实施加密防护。
网站的运行效率至关重要。必须确保网页加载迅速,防止用户等待过久。这可以通过优化代码、使用CDN加速等方法来实现。
在OA系统开发过程中,哪一阶段最为重要?期待大家的评论和经验分享。同时,别忘了点赞并转发这篇文章!